Wild River Lands
The Land of Elves, a few other species can be found here, some native, other migrated. But it's the Elves that rule here.
The great River Sarula runs through the kingdom, but ships can only follow it untill Yanta Sarula, a few miles passed this point a shimmering milky acid like substance seems to be present within the river that burns through the hull of ships and can be fatal to humanoids.

Religion
Pantheon of Arborea(under construction)
Corellon Larethian: Coronal of Arvandor, Correlon was the Seldarine's leader and primary elf deity. His home was Gwyllachaightaeryll (meaning The Many-Splendored and often called so), a magnificent tower of white marble and golden spires in the heart of Arvandor. The castle rose in and through the trees, smaller towers spinning off in patterns of whimsical confusion, and all rooms but the throne room constantly changed places.
Hanali Celanil: Known as the Heart of Gold, Hanali was the Seldarine goddess of love and beauty, and an intense, but friendly, rival of Sune. Her splendorous crystal palace in Arvandor was so well-made that a single candle, if properly placed or slightly readjusted, could brighten or darken the entire structure. One couldn't look inside from the outside, but from within it was like looking through exceptionally clear glass.
Fenmarel Mestarine: Known as the Lone Wolf, Fenmarel was the Seldarine god of solitude and outcasts. Normally he resided in his realm of Fennimar in Limbo, but despite his voluntary removal, he still had a home in Arvandor when he decided to stay there. Only Sehanine Moonbow's kindness drew him back to Arvandor on rare occassions.
Sarula Iliene: Known as the Nixie Queen, Sarula was the Seldarine goddess of fresh water, including lakes, rivers, and rain. Her residence was at the bottom of a huge lake in Arvandor called Brythanion, a palace of glass and marble where she was served by nixies and fresh water creatures.
